Marks & Spencer

Marks and Spencer is a retail store that sells clothes, food products, and home accessories. It has stores throughout the United Kingdom as well as internationally. Its products include womenswear, menswear, children's clothing, and Lingerie. It also sells sandwiches, cakes and brownies. It also sells wine and Kids Storage Chest spirits, cocktails, and gift hampers. The company also provides financial services through M&S Bank and energy through M&S Energy.

The company has a reputation for putting quality first, and was one of the first companies to offer a guaranteed return policy on all purchases. The policy was later replaced with a 90-day guarantee, but it still stands out against its rivals. It also offers free shipping on all orders. The company offers a wide range of clothing lines that include Per Una and Autograph. It also collaborates with designers like Patricia Fields and George Davies.

Marks and Spencer began selling exclusively British-made products in early 20th century. It also started to build long-term relationships, and also developed a St Michael brand, in the name of the founder Michael Marks. In the 1930s, it concentrated on two departments that included food and clothing.

By 1955 fashion had rebelled against utility clothing regulations, and the New Look dress was based on Christian Dior's Corolle collection. Marks and Spencer embraced this trend, providing suppliers with guidelines on the latest trends and even creating a coordinated set of lingerie.

In the end, M&S became a leader in the development of ready-to-wear clothes that fit well and are affordable. M&S was also the first to pioneer the use of many different fabrics. Customers could pick from a vast array of styles and colours, and the company quickly became a leader in the UK clothing industry.

Misguided

Missguided has a poor customer service rating, with many customers expressing their displeasure with the service. The company also doesn't have a phone number, so it's difficult to contact them. They do offer email and live chat support. Some customers claim to receive responses within an hours, which is quite fast for the industry.

The company was founded by maverick entrepreneurial Nitin Passi in Manchester, where it still has its headquarters. Within a short time it was one of the UK's largest online fashion retailers, and competed with big players like ASOS and Boohoo. The brand was also endorsed by a wide range of celebrities from Nicole Scherzinger to Sofia Richie however its popularity declined in the wake of the pandemic lockdown, as household budgets were squeezed and the demand for fast fashion dipped.

Mike Ashley's Frasers Group bought the firm in December. They control House of Fraser and Sports Direct. The new owner intends to keep the Missguided name and operate it as a separate brand.
